技术文档

如何添加https证书

时间 : 2024-11-10 19:55:02浏览量 : 7

在当今互联网时代,安全性至关重要,而 HTTPS 证书的添加则是提升网站安全性的关键步骤之一。HTTPS 能够在用户与网站之间建立加密的连接,保护用户的敏感信息,如登录凭证、支付数据等,防止黑客窃取和篡改。下面我们将详细介绍如何添加 HTTPS 证书。

一、准备工作

1. 购买 SSL 证书:你可以从知名的证书颁发机构(CA)如 Let's Encrypt、GeoTrust 等购买适合你网站需求的 SSL 证书。这些机构提供不同类型的证书,包括单域名证书、多域名证书和通配符证书等,根据你的网站情况选择合适的证书。

2. 确定服务器环境:确保你的网站服务器支持 SSL 功能。常见的 Web 服务器如 Apache、Nginx 等都可以配置 SSL。如果你的服务器环境已经搭建好并且支持 SSL,那么可以直接进行下一步;如果需要安装或配置服务器,以下是一些常见服务器的操作步骤。

- Apache 服务器:通常需要在服务器的配置文件中添加 SSL 相关的指令,如加载 SSL 模块、设置证书文件路径等。具体的配置步骤可以参考 Apache 的官方文档。

- Nginx 服务器:在 Nginx 的配置文件中找到对应的虚拟主机配置段,添加 SSL 相关的指令,如指定证书文件、设置加密协议等。同样,参考 Nginx 的官方文档以获取详细的配置指导。

二、安装证书

1. 下载证书文件:购买证书后,你将获得证书文件(通常包括证书文件、私钥文件和中间证书文件)。将这些文件下载到你的服务器上,并确保它们的存储位置安全。

2. 配置服务器:根据所选的服务器环境,将下载的证书文件按照相应的步骤进行配置。在 Apache 中,通常需要将证书文件和私钥文件复制到服务器的指定目录,并在配置文件中指定这些文件的路径。在 Nginx 中,直接在配置文件中指定证书文件的路径和相关参数。

3. 重启服务器:完成证书配置后,重启服务器使更改生效。服务器重启后,将开始使用 HTTPS 协议进行通信。

三、测试和验证

1. 浏览器测试:在用户的浏览器中输入你的网站地址,确保浏览器地址栏中的协议从“http”变为“https”,并且浏览器显示安全锁图标,表示连接是加密的。你可以尝试进行一些敏感操作,如登录、支付等,确保数据传输的安全性。

2. 证书验证:你可以使用在线的 SSL 证书验证工具来验证你的网站证书是否有效。这些工具将检查证书的颁发机构、有效期、签名等信息,确保证书的合法性。

3. 错误排查:如果在添加证书过程中遇到问题,如浏览器显示错误消息、证书验证失败等,可以查看服务器日志以获取详细的错误信息。根据错误信息进行排查和解决,可能需要检查证书配置、服务器设置或与证书颁发机构的通信等方面。

添加 HTTPS 证书虽然需要一些技术操作,但它对于保护用户数据安全和提升网站可信度至关重要。通过按照上述步骤进行操作,你可以成功添加 HTTPS 证书,为你的网站提供更安全的访问环境。如果你对添加证书过程中的任何步骤不确定或遇到问题,建议咨询专业的技术人员或服务器管理员的帮助。